Evidence Celebration Methods
Efficient protection techniques depend greatly on robust evidence event methods. A skilled criminal defense legal representative uses various techniques to protect and collect evidence important to the case. This may include interviewing witnesses, acquiring surveillance footage, and assessing cops reports. Furthermore, attorneys often collaborate with professionals, such as forensic experts, to assess physical proof and offer insights that can boost the protection. Detailed paperwork of all searchings for is vital, as it develops a thorough account that can be provided in court. By making use of these methods, a defense lawyer can uncover inconsistencies in the prosecution's instance, recognize prospective weak points, and inevitably enhance the total protection technique. This meticulous technique can significantly impact the result of a situation.

Determining Weaknesses in the Prosecution's Case
A proficient criminal protection lawyer plays a pivotal duty in identifying weak points in the prosecution's situation, which can greatly influence the outcome of a trial. By carrying out extensive investigations, these lawyers look at evidence, witness statements, and procedural details that may threaten the prosecution's debates. They examine the reputation of witnesses and the integrity of forensic evidence, looking for incongruities or spaces that can be exploited.Additionally, a defense legal representative can test the validity of evidence acquired, examining whether correct procedures were adhered to. This examination frequently exposes constitutional violations that could cause proof being considered inadmissible. By successfully highlighting these weaknesses, the protection can develop reasonable doubt psychological of jurors. Ultimately, a defense lawyer's capacity to determine problems in the prosecution's case is vital, as it forms the strategy and can greatly affect the test's result, possibly leading to pardon or minimized costs.

What Are My Options if I Can not Afford a Lawyer?
If an individual can not afford a legal representative, alternatives consist of looking for public protectors, checking out lawful help organizations, standing for oneself, or getting in touch with legislation institution facilities for pro bono help, guaranteeing access to legal support in spite of financial constraints.
